DescriptionNOMAD lets you manage and share your materials science data in a way that makes it truly useful to you, your group, and the community. Free and open source. NOMAD processes uploaded files to extract structured data and rich metadata. Extend and customize NOMAD's schema to create specialized ELN editors to document your work and data.
ProviderFAIRmat
Information on ProviderFAIRmat is a consortium of many German universities and reasearch institutes. FAIRmat is building a FAIR data infrastructure for condensed-matter physics and the chemical physics of solids.

Customizable user interfaceCustomizable user interface, Users can create their own data schemas, visualzations, and notebooks. There is a plugin mechanism to create schemas and parsers to support additional data types.

Data inputBrowser forms, Rich text editor, Plain text editor, With external links, With internal links, Users can define their own forms to acquire consistent datasets. Many files of many types can be processed, references, and analysed.
Data import (formats)Scientific formats, Structured formats, Table formats, All kinds of files can be uploaded and managed. Specific structured and scientific formats are processed to extract structured data in a common form.
Data import (method)Drag & Drop / File Chooser, There is also an API and data can be uploaded via command line tools.
Data exportComplete content in document format, Complete content in machine readable format, Formats suitable for long term archiving, Formats suitable for publication
TemplatesDefine own templates, Import of own templates
Search functionsAdvanced search, Conditional search, Search by chemical structure, Search are lots of domain specific search filters for data entered by users or data processed from uploaded files.
CollaborationRights management, Work is organised in projects and projects can be shared with auther users. Users can have edit or just viewing rights to projects. Published projects are available to everyone.

AutomationData analysis, Get data from instrument, Integrated jupyterhub for analysis. Plugins allow to integrate other data sources, devices, etc. All functionality also available via API.
